以太坊钱包节点太多的原因及其解决方案

                发布时间:2024-09-29 05:34:02

                以太坊网络节点的基本概念

                以太坊是一种去中心化的区块链平台,支持智能合约的创建和运行。以太坊网络由许多节点组成,这些节点共同维护网络的安全性和稳定性。每个节点都可以是一个钱包,存储与以太坊相关的数字资产,并参与区块链的验证与共识过程。

                节点分为多个类型,包括全节点、轻节点和归约节点。全节点存储区块链的完整副本,并参与网络的验证和广播。轻节点只存储一些区块数据,而归约节点则是提供更少数据的精简版本。随着以太坊用户数量的增加,节点的数量也在不断上升。

                节点数量增加的原因

                节点数量的增加主要可以归结为以下几点:

                1. 用户量激增: 随着以太坊的日益受欢迎,大量新用户和开发者参与到这个生态系统中来,造成了节点数量的急剧上升。
                2. 去中心化理念的推动: 以太坊的宗旨是去中心化,这促使更多用户主动搭建和维护自己的节点,以确保网络的健全。
                3. 区块链技术的普及: 随着越来越多的应用程序(DApps)和ICO(首次代币发行)基于以太坊进行,导致了智能合约活动的增加,这需要更多节点参与。
                4. 社区支持: 以太坊社区的活跃度和对新开发者的支持也极大推动了节点的增加,使得每个人都可以更轻松地参与其中。

                节点过多带来的挑战

                尽管节点数量的增加在某种程度上有助于提升以太坊网络的安全性和去中心化,但也带来了一些挑战。

                1. 资源占用: 运行一个全节点需要消耗大量的带宽和存储资源,这使得一些用户无法或不愿继续维护自己的节点。
                2. 同步问题: 节点数量的增加可能导致网络拥堵和同步速度的减缓,尤其在进行较大规模的交易时。
                3. 安全性问题: 虽然节点数量增加可以增强去中心化程度,但这也可能导致某些低质量节点的进入,影响网络的整体安全性。
                4. 管理复杂性: 节点越来越多,意味着对于节点的管理和监控就显得愈发复杂,特别对于单个参与者而言,维护多个节点的成本和精力是巨大的。

                如何应对节点过多的问题

                为了解决节点数量过多带来的挑战,可以考虑以下几种方案:

                1. 提高节点的硬件要求: 通过提升运行节点所需的硬件要求,可以有效减少低质量节点的数量,从而提高网络的稳定性。
                2. 推广轻节点和归约节点: 促进用户使用轻节点或归约节点以减少资源的占用和管理复杂度,这样在某种程度上可以缓解全节点的负担。
                3. 改善网络协议: 通过对以太坊协议的持续,来提高节点之间的同步效率和数据传输速度。
                4. 定期清理低效节点: 进行网络监控和管理,定期识别和清除不再活跃或表现不佳的节点,确保网络的健康运行。

                可能相关的问题

                1. 以太坊节点的运行成本有多高?

                运行一个以太坊全节点需要消耗硬件资源,包括计算能力、存储空间和带宽。一般情况下,一个全节点至少需要8GB以上的RAM和250GB的存储空间。此外,持续的网络带宽也是必要的,建议使用DSL或更快的网络连接。

                以太坊节点的运行成本主要由电力费和互联网接入费用构成。根据不同的电费标准和网络供应商,用户可能需要每月花费几十到几百元不等。因此,如果用户希望在自己的计算机上运行全节点,经济成本是需要考虑的重要因素之一。

                当然,如果选择使用云计算服务来运行节点,费用可能会更高,但也会让管理变得更加方便。可以选择按需付费或套餐的形式,灵活选择合适的服务计划。

                综上所述,整体的运行成本会受到多种因素影响,包括硬件配置、网络环境和供电情况。对于普通用户来说,经济负担还是比较可观的。

                2. 节点的不同类型及其功能是什么?

                以太坊网络中的节点主要分为全节点、轻节点和归约节点。每种类型的节点都有其独特的功能和适用场景。

                1. 全节点: 作为以太坊网络的核心部分,全节点存储整个区块链的副本,参与验证交易和区块。全节点能够独立验证每一笔交易的有效性,这对于保持网络的安全性至关重要。
                2. 轻节点: 轻节点不像全节点那样存储完整的区块链数据,而是存储较小的“头信息”。轻节点可以通过与全节点的交互来获得所需的信息,适合资源有限的用户和移动设备。
                3. 归约节点: 归约节点提供更少的数据存储选项,虽然其存储需求较低,但功能较为有限,一般用于轻量级应用场景。

                选择合适的节点类型对于用户参与以太坊生态系统至关重要。用户需要根据自己的需求和资源情况来决定使用哪种类型的节点。

                3. 如何确保以太坊节点的安全性?

                以太坊节点的安全性是用户在搭建和运行节点时需要重视的一部分。以下是一些确保节点安全性的方法:

                1. 使用防火墙: 设置防火墙来保护节点免受恶意攻击,筛选不必要的流量,并限制访问权限,从而降低被攻击的风险。
                2. 定期更新软件: 保持以太坊节点客户端软件的更新,确保使用最新的安全补丁和防护措施,以减少被攻击的可能性。
                3. 加密存储和通信: 对存储的数据进行加密,同时使用安全的通信协议保证节点之间数据传输的安全。
                4. 使用强密码和双重身份验证: 确保节点的访问权限受到严格控制,使用强密码,并设置双重身份验证机制以提升安全性。

                采取以上措施可以有效提高以太坊节点的安全性,保护用户资产和交易的信息不被泄露或篡改。

                4. 如何选择合适的钱包类型?

                在以太坊生态系统中,用户拥有多种钱包选择,包括硬件钱包、软件钱包以及官网钱包。以下是对各种钱包类型的特点分析:

                1. 硬件钱包: 硬件钱包是存储私钥的物理设备,通常被认为是最安全的选项。用户在进行交易时需要将硬件钱包连接到计算机,因此即使网络被攻破,资产也不会受到影响。但硬件钱包的价格通常较高,并可能不适合轻量用户。
                2. 软件钱包: 软件钱包可以安装在计算机或手机上,容易访问和使用。根据存储方式的不同,软件钱包可以进一步划分为热钱包和冷钱包。热钱包便于频繁交易,但相对不够安全;冷钱包则适用于长期存储资产。
                3. 官网钱包: 一般指通过官方网站直接使用的在线钱包,这种钱包的安全性取决于提供服务的网站。虽然使用便利,但一旦网站受到攻击,用户的资产风险就会急剧增加。建议慎重选择。

                用户需根据自己的需求和使用场景选择合适的钱包类型,综合考虑安全性、易用性和存储成本等方面。

                5. 未来以太坊网络发展的方向是什么?

                随着以太坊的不断发展,未来网络可能会朝以下几个方面发展:

                1. 升级与扩展: 以太坊 2.0 的升级将引入权益证明(PoS)机制,以提高网络的可扩展性和安全性。未来可能会继续拓展网络的功能,以适应越来越多的开发需求。
                2. 跨链技术的应用: 未来以太坊可能会加强与其他区块链的互操作性,建立跨链桥梁,以便让不同区块链网络能够无缝交互。
                3. 新标准的制定: 随着DeFi和NFT等新兴应用的崛起,新的行业标准将被创建,进一步规范和促进以太坊生态系统的发展。
                4. 绿色以太坊的实现: 随着全球对环境保护的日益重视,以太坊可能会进一步探索更加环保的共识机制,以降低能源消耗。
                5. 社区治理的加强: 未来以太坊可能会进一步加强社区治理机制,让更多参与者有发言权,以推动平台的健康发展。

                通过以上几个潜在的发展方向,以太坊将继续保持其在区块链领域的重要地位,推动区块链技术的发展与应用。

                总结来看,尽管以太坊节点数量的增加会带来一系列的挑战,但通过合理的管理和技术手段,这些问题都是可以被有效解决的。用户在参与以太坊网络时需关注节点类型的选择与运维,确保在提供安全、稳定的同时,又能顺应时代的潮流。
                分享 :
                          author

                          tpwallet

                          T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                    相关新闻

                                     tp钱包提现USDT需要多长时
                                    2024-09-23
                                    tp钱包提现USDT需要多长时

                                    引言 随着数字货币的普及,越来越多的用户开始使用区块链钱包进行投资和交易。其中,TP钱包因其安全性和方便性...

                                    如何注册ETH虚拟币钱包:
                                    2024-09-13
                                    如何注册ETH虚拟币钱包:

                                    引言 在当今的数字货币世界中,以太坊(ETH)作为一种重要的加密货币,受到了越来越多投资者的关注。随着越来越...

                                    货币钱包USDT无法兑换币种
                                    2024-09-15
                                    货币钱包USDT无法兑换币种

                                    ### 货币钱包USDT无法兑换币种的原因与解决方案在数字货币的广阔天地中,USDT(Tether)作为一种稳定币,广泛应用于...

                                    区块链数字钱包龙头:探
                                    2024-09-23
                                    区块链数字钱包龙头:探

                                    引言 在数字经济蓬勃发展的新时代,区块链技术凭借其去中心化、安全性强及透明性高的特点,吸引了越来越多的投...